The 2024–2034 Strategic Action Plan aims for a 30% rise in carnivore populations by 2033. "It's a road-map for recovery, protecting carnivores and fostering human-wildlife coexistence" - Simon Nampindo, WCS Country Director, Uganda Program:

When you kill a pangolin, you eliminate their #ecosystemsservices; regulating insect populations in our gardens, turning over organic matter, soil aeration. We loose hosts of parasites which may find their way to humans. #culturesandtotems lost. #protectedbyWCS

Colonised beehive fences effectively reduce human-elephant conflicts, retaliatory killing and associated wildlife crimes. Host communities manage the fences, harvest honey and report reduced crop raids. Supported by #USAID/CWC Activity, @usmissionuganda, #TheAmericanPeople
